Former Tesla President: The Hypergrowth Formula Behind GM and Lululemon
About this episode
In this episode, Ken sits down with former Tesla president Jon McNeill. Learn how to develop CEO-level instincts by asking the questions others overlook, how to fight leadership isolation with horizontal and vertical mentors, and how to communicate change with clarity and agility in a fast-moving market.
